I'd adjust that wording slightly, because "we can always replicate to
..." sounds a bit vague, and saying that an option is set or not set
could be misinterpreted, as the option could be "set" to false.

How about:

- If "publish_via_partition_root" is true for a publication, then data
is replicated to the table with the same name as the root (i.e.
partitioned) table in the publisher.
- If "publish_via_partition_root" is false (the default) for a
publication, then data is replicated to tables with the same name as
the non-root (i.e. partition) tables in the publisher.

?
